  /**
   * @def ODP_SCHED_SYNC_NONE
   * Queue not synchronised
+ *
+ * The scheduler does not provide event synchronisation or ordering, only load
+ * balancing. Events can be scheduled freely to multiple threads for concurrent
+ * processing.
   */

  /**
   * @def ODP_SCHED_SYNC_ATOMIC
- * Atomic queue
+ * Atomic queue synchronisation
+ *
+ * Events from an atomic queue can be scheduled only to a single thread at a
+ * time. The thread is guaranteed to have exclusive (atomic) access to the
+ * associated queue context and event ordering is maintained. This enables the
+ * user to avoid SW synchronisation for those two.
+ *
+ * The atomic queue is dedicated to the thread until it requests another event
+ * from the scheduler (which implicitly releases the queue) or calls
+ * odp_schedule_release_atomic(), which allows the scheduler to release the
+ * queue immediately.
   */

  /**
   * @def ODP_SCHED_SYNC_ORDERED
- * Ordered queue
+ * Ordered queue synchronisation
+ *
+ * Events from an ordered queue can be scheduled to multiple threads for
+ * concurrent processing. The source queue (dequeue) ordering is maintained 
when
+ * events are enqueued to their destination queue(s) before another schedule
+ * call. Events from the same (source) queue appear in their original order
+ * when dequeued from a destination queue. The destination queue can have any
+ * queue type and synchronisation method.
   */

  /**
- * Release currently hold atomic context
+ * Release the current atomic context
+ *
+ * This call is valid only for source queues with atomic synchronisation. It
+ * hints the scheduler that the user has completed processing of the critical
+ * section (which depends on the atomic synchronisation). The scheduler is now
+ * allowed to schedule events from the same queue to some other thread.
+ *
+ * Early atomic context release may increase parallelism and thus system
+ * performance, but user needs to design carefully the split into critical vs.
+ * non-critical sections.
   */
  void odp_schedule_release_atomic(void);
